POIs near hotel

memorial
José Bonifácio de Andrada e Silva (8 min)
Bronze statue commemorating Brazilian statesman José Bonifácio in Bryant Park.
memorial
Benito Juárez Memorial (9 min)
The Benito Juárez Memorial is a bronze statue honoring the Mexican statesman in New York City.
memorial
Bust of Johann Wolfgang von Goethe (9 min)
Bronze bust of Johann Wolfgang von Goethe in Bryant Park, New York, created in 1932.
memorial
Statue of Gertrude Stein (10 min)
Bronze statue of writer Gertrude Stein located in Bryant Park, unveiled in 1992.
memorial
William Earl Dodge (10 min)
Bronze memorial honoring philanthropist William E. Dodge, located in Bryant Park.

Which sights are located near Wingate by Wyndham Manhattan Midtown?

The nearest sights are: Empire State Building (640 m), Hotel Chelsea (1000 m) and Rockefeller Center (1.3 km)

How to get to Wingate by Wyndham Manhattan Midtown from the nearest airport?

The nearest airport is LaGuardia Airport, located about 27 mins from hotel by car (14.1 km) away.
